Curio herreianus syn. Senecio herreianus (String of pearls/ Succulent) in hanging pot

The String of pearls is similar in appearance to the Sting of beads except it has elliptical pearl shaped leaves instead of the circular beads. Native to Southern Africa, these plants grow as a ground cover and over rocky terrain.

RATING- Moderate

LOVES- Bright but indirect light. Water thoroughly allowing the soil to dry out in between from spring to autumn- ensure you water from the bottom up, simply place the plant in a tray and allow to soak for around 20 minutes. Reduce this frequency in winter
